Why not just build the branching into the release script early on?  I'm not a fan of code freezes if we don't need them because you can't be sure that everyone got the messages and then inevitably you have a developer or two who is asking are we still in code freeze.  Throw in some timezone differences and it gets trickier.  Since we're in git and branching is so cheap I think we should just do the branching early on.  Minimizing code freezes supports the 'commit early and often practice'.  Automated or not it's a cheap way to keep the code flowing and the release isolated from unintentional commits. Win win imo.

> >   As an enhancement to the process the next time around, if you
> >   create the release branch before starting the release build
> >   process then there is no need to freeze the master branch.  The
> >   isolation needed for the automated scripts and release process is
> >   achieved by creating the release branch up front and using 'tag'
> >   as the scm strategy.
